Whistle Blower (2014) is a riveting film that dives into the true story of a Korean researcher's downfall after his unethical practices are unveiled following a warning about his groundbreaking work. This gripping movie sheds light on the consequences of dishonesty and the importance of ethical conduct in the scientific community.

The plot is centered around the life of the disgraced researcher, whose name is withheld to avoid spoilers. Through meticulously crafted storytelling, the film highlights the protagonist's rise to prominence, presenting his groundbreaking discoveries and the accolades he receives. However, an alarm is raised by an anonymous source, exposing the researcher's unethical actions. This revelation unravels the once-illustrious career as the truth is brought to the forefront.
